Output 3f7afb1f4c88d8d8fefc9db43a8d3b858da9806d6a58f5d9a97bf814a96cb122:5

value
475667
script pubkey
OP_0 OP_PUSHBYTES_20 85689a659fc62182cfaa4b9de7e92f8753cc12fb
address
bc1qs45f5evlccsc9na2fww706f0safucyhmpay30p
transaction
3f7afb1f4c88d8d8fefc9db43a8d3b858da9806d6a58f5d9a97bf814a96cb122
spent
true